General Objectives

  • Study the phenomenon of Gentrification and how it affects contemporary societies
  • Analyze the migratory and tourist processes from a modern sociological perspective
  • Understand the role of sociologists in the face of new developments in communities, with a diverse and pluralistic approach

Specific Objectives

Module 1. Introduction to Sociology

  • Manage the sociological perspective necessary to delve into the knowledge and practice of the discipline, in the context of the social sciences and knowledge in general
  • Develop the sociological imagination, based on the diversity of paradigms
  • Be able to place sociology in the context of knowledge as a whole

Module 2. Introduction to Social Anthropology

  • Understand the fundamentals of Social and Cultural Anthropology
  • Recognize diversity and multiculturalism
  • Understand socio-cultural systems and the correlations between their economic, socio-political and symbolic dimensions

Module 3. Population Theory

  • Understand the major population transformations in contemporary societies
  • Delve into the main demographic elements and facts from a historical perspective
  • Handle the different sociological and economic theories on population
  • Delve into the data sources used for the study of population
  • Distinguish demographic policies and their effects

Module 4. Demographic Analysis

  • Be able to analytically demonstrate the main population concepts in real and contemporary contexts
  • Select and develop the best indicators for the demographic study of the population

Module 5. Sociology of Work

  • Analyze the various theoretical perspectives on the labor market
  • Study the company and labor relations as a socioeconomic system

Module 6. Social Anthropology Applied

  • Examine social anthropological developments
  • Review sociological methodology in undertaking research, as well as the ethics underlying it
  • Assess the role of women in development, as well as the role of indigenous peoples in new ecological movements

Module 7. Migratory Processes

  • Analyze contemporary migration processes and the macro-sociological factors that distinguish them
  • Study the sociological consequences of Migration Processes, both in the populations of origin and destination
  • Examine the effects of migration on economic and labor factors in the host countries

Module 8. Urban Sociology

  • Understand the historical processes that have affected the city and their repercussions on the current situation
  • Know the data sources and forms of representation (maps) that facilitate research about the city
  • Develop the necessary skills to investigate about the city

Module 9. Sociology of Tourism

  • Provide a vision of tourism and leisure as dynamics and activity inscribed in the social framework
  • Acquire scientific knowledge, methods and basic concepts for the analysis of tourism and leisure phenomena as part of the social context, their effects on it, as well as the role of its professionals
  • Develop the personal capacity to analyze the tourism and leisure reality through the study of its social nature

Module 10. Diversity Sociology

  • Explain the concept of diversity from a sociological perspective
  • Recognize the factors of inequality and social exclusion
  • Value the importance of diversity as social enrichment
